John Pell is a Sr. Systems Engineer and Active Directory architect with over a decade of hands-on experience designing identity, device management, and secure access solutions for enterprise environments. He combines deep Windows AD, AAD, Intune, SSO/Kerberos and MDM expertise with strong Unix/Linux and macOS administration (and early Apple certification), bridging heterogeneous fleets from servers to iOS. Comfortable scripting in PowerShell and Bash, he contributes to well-known community tooling like the Bash-it framework where he improved completion and platform integration. His background spans private consulting to leadership roles in medical imaging and manufacturing, giving him a pragmatic focus on operational excellence as the core of security. Unusually for an engineer, he also holds a law degree and applies that regulatory and risk-minded perspective to identity and compliance challenges.
